Low & Zero Carbon Feasibility Studies

Part L 2010 requires new build housing to emit 25% less carbon than those built to 2006 Building Regulations. This is in line with Level 3 of the Code for Sustainable Homes. To reach the higher levels of the Code, greater reductions are required which can sometimes only be achieved through the installation of a renewable energy source.

 

Low and Zero Carbon Feasibility Studies can be used to quantify carbon savings from different energy sources such as solar hot water panels, Photovoltaics, air source heat pumps etc to determine which is the most appropriate for a particular development. These studies help achieve the most efficient design but also maximise the credits awarded in the Code for Sustainable Homes assessment.
